Pop open the tantalizing vault of a Black Diamond hobby box and you’ll find a veritable wonderland of six cards. The promise is golden—each box boasts a minimum of one autograph or diamond relic, alongside an ensemble cast of inserts, memorabilia pieces, or technology-infused gems. Add to that, one outstanding card from the Exquisite Collection plus a base or parallel card to complete the ensemble. The base set of this series is a sleek beast—a whistle-tight ensemble of just 95 cards, the leanest lineup since the 2020-21 run. Nostalgia merges with novelty, as contemporary rookies, revered legends, and seasoned veterans rub shoulders in a number-to-/349 format. Look closely, and even standard base cards can emerge clad in premium relics or graced by an autograph’s inked assurance.

The Diamond Relic Rookies (/99) take the center stage, each resplendent with up to four genuine diamonds, while challengers reach for the Emerald (/10) and Pure Black (1/1) versions. Particularly of interest are the Band of Color creations—a rookie rainbow rivaled only by its veteran (/25) kin, complete with those elusive Pure Black luminaries.
Not stopping at just a pretty picture, this set has autographs that wow. Among the options, the Inked Rookie Gems Signatures lead the parade, fortified by Sparkling Scripts (1:8 packs) and the Sparkling Rookie Scripts (1:12), rounding off with the elusive Signature Clarity (1:40). And oh, how the relics woo—the Diamond Mine Relics available in single, dual, and triple variations tempt the relic-curious, while Diamond Debut Relics (1:4 packs) keep things intriguing.

Enter the insert sets, each a piccolo note of triumphant design: Rookie Gems (/399) with stunning Red (/100) and Green (/10) variations, Diamond Facet, and Diamond Gallery temptations available at about 1 in every 10 packs. The set boasts Diamonation, Diamond Might, and Rookie Diamond Cutters, all capped at /99, while Diamond Stars, Legends, and Futures (/249) remain solid trumpet calls for the diehard collector.
And as an elegant epilogue to this bejeweled saga, Exquisite Collection gives its encore. No longer the standard bearer, it still assures its legacy is secured through its role in this release. Here, you’ll find Exquisite iterations of Veterans and Rookies (/399), Glacier-inspired Gold (/99) and Gold Spectrum (/25) parallels, as well as Rookie Day Draft (/349), commemorating players’ entrance into hockey’s major leagues. Meanwhile, Stanley Cup Heroes (/299)—newly anointed—pay homage to the titans of the game with parallels descending to /5.
Presiding over all of this like a famed maestro, the set brims with memorabilia—Extra Exquisite Jerseys (/349), Rookie Patches (/99), and Jumbo Materials (/10) sashay under the spotlight, flaunting 1/1 Gold Spectrums for those daring enough to chase. Each box acts as a surprise party: 1 pack per box, 6 cards per pack, with an unfolding mystery that defies monotony—a case of 10 boxes split into two inner sanctums of five each.
